How to turn a dirt bike into a petal bike? |
im trying to turn my dirt bike to a pedal bike. i already took the moter off but i still have to put on the petals You can by it wouldn't be that great of an idea; a dirt bike weighs alot even without the motor; it has to support more so it is made with heaver stronger stuff. But I guess if you really want to thats your call. You need a welder and a bicycle. |
